Output e4e8f3987f4b0075b30699de182dc57fe0904fa2db322b083cd57c54aa1dfa77:3

value
248956348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65bb1705269479b495e52405b67d790b921273da OP_EQUAL
address
MHB4c3KMnVJC1AJrhNb5C3sG2zLDa4E9v9
transaction
e4e8f3987f4b0075b30699de182dc57fe0904fa2db322b083cd57c54aa1dfa77
spent
true